The 23rd International Western Horse Show in Bremen included the first CRI** in Germany this year – the first important step towards the 2010 World Equestrian Games in Kentucky. The winner was Sylvia Rzepka (Germany) who showed Doctor Zip Nic in a brilliant way scoring a 147.5. It was the first international start of this stallion for Germany since the 2008 World Reining Masters. That year, Sylvia Rzepka and the bay stallion owned by Doctor Zip Nic Partnership, Austria, had started a great show season winning the CRI in Bremen as well. “I’m so proud of him,” Sylvia said today. „He is there when I really need him.“
Austrian Rudi Kronsteiner and Chic N Roost placed second scoring a 145. With this stallion owned by Priscilla Jacquard, Rudi became 2007 NRHA World Champion Open und 2009 Reserve World Champion. FEI European Champion Nina Lill and Lena Cielo Dream placed third scoring a 143.5.
